Welcome to the Master of Arts (MA) in Communication program at Clemson University, a prestigious public institution located in the heart of South Carolina. This program, offered by the College of Behavioral, Social and Health Sciences, is designed to provide students with a comprehensive understanding of communication theories, practices, and technologies. As the communication landscape continues to evolve, this program is uniquely positioned to equip students with the necessary skills to thrive in a dynamic and interconnected world. The MA in Communication is specifically tailored to address the complexities of telecommunications engineering and technology, making it an ideal choice for those looking to delve deeply into this rapidly changing field.

The curriculum of the MA in Communication offers a blend of theoretical and practical approaches, engaging students in a wide range of topics essential for a successful career in communication. Core courses include Communication Theory, Digital Media Strategies, Public Relations, and Interpersonal Communication, allowing students to develop a well-rounded perspective on various communication modalities. Additionally, specialized courses in Telecommunications Engineering and Technology provide deeper insights into the technical aspects of communication, covering everything from network management to digital broadcasting. This curriculum ensures that graduates possess both the theoretical knowledge and practical skills necessary to excel in their respective fields.

        To gain admission into the Master of Arts in Communication program at Clemson University, prospective students typically need to provide:

        1. A completed application form.
        2. Official transcripts from all previous educational institutions.
        3. Letters of recommendation.
        4. A statement of purpose outlining their interest in the program and career goals.
        5. Any standardized test scores, if applicable.

        It is advisable for students to check the official Clemson University website or contact the admissions office for the most current requirements and any specific conditions related to their application.
